Anti-A2AR/Adenosine A2A-R(A2A adenosine receptor)
腺苷A2A受体参与神经递质运输、吞噬、细胞凋亡、炎症应答、细胞防御应答、信号转导。
腺苷是腺嘌呤核苷酸代谢的中间产物. 是一种保护正常组织免于炎症损伤的关键的、多余的负调节**细胞。由cAMP 生物合成.
This gene encodes a protein which is one of several receptor subtypes for adenosine. The activity of the encoded protein, a G protein coupled receptor family member, is mediated by G proteins which activate adenylyl cyclase. The encoded protein is abundant in basal ganglia, vasculature and platelets and it is a major target of caffeine.
Alternate Names:
A2A adenosine receptor; A2AAR; A2aR; ADENO; Adenosine A2 receptor; Adenosine A2a receptor; Adenosine receptor subtype A2a; ADORA 2; ADORA2; Adora2a; hA2aR; RDC 8; RDC8.
